This thread is partly just to get people thinking about the idea, but I'll start off with my thoughts. :) Especially interested in hearing from some of our new folks.

The basic idea I want to propose is this - we put character creation templates on our Occupations articles that are already filled out with the basic details. We include, in the template, various instructions for the player to follow.

This includes basic/required skill selections, rank, starting equipment, a boiler plate background of their military history, etc.

We would keep Species as a separate thing, but potentially find a way to streamline the important details from those articles to be less onerous as well.

We put together some short history and culture summary that we think any character has to know if they from a faction.

Then we put it all together in some simple fashion that is easy to follow and concise.

The idea is that a new player should be able to easily make a character in ten minutes or less and be ready to join a plot or Open RP. As many of the decisions that they MUST make should be answered for them and the options they have should be easy to decide.

I don't mind putting together some examples of this to help people see what I'm thinking if the idea seems popular.

I'm not sure how this thread differs from the other thread about "streamlining" character creation, but watch out for adding complexity. For example, skills are currently optional.

The best way to do a quick character creation would be to have some kind of framework that converts drop-down menus (or simply change the current character template to more simplified fill-in fields) into physical and history sentences. A player could choose "Minkan" plus "blue eyes" with "red hair" and it'd convert into a generated sentence that "Name is a Minkan with blue eyes and red hair." Something similar could be done with history so that you could choose "born in YE 22" and "Kyoto" and "occupation" for your history and the character template page would pop out "Name was born in Kyoto in YE 22. They enlisted in the Star Army as an Occupation in YECURRENTYEAR."

It'd make a lot of new characters look the same if players took the simplified path, but if we want something super short it seems like the best path.

At the end of the day, though, people can just make sheet-less characters in open RP and end up with something similar after doing some recruiting station RP.
 
I don't think occupation pages are the right place to put character templates so I'm not for this idea as written, but I do agree with streamlining/simplifying the creation process. I didn't vote either way.
